Biografie van de kunstenaar Anna Oxa

Anna Hoxha  Born 28 April 1961 In Bari Italy Known Professionally As Anna Oxa Is An Italian Singer Actress And Television Presenter. Affectionately Referred To As La Voce E Il Cuore  English  "the Voice And The Heart" Oxa Has Received Mainstream Popularity And Recognition Within Italy Due To Her Numerous Participations In The Sanremo Music Festival. Beginning Her Career As A Teenager Oxa Debuted With 16 Years In The Sanremo Music Festival 1978 with The Song "Un'emozione Da Poco" Placing Second In The Competition. Following Her Success In Sanremo She Released Her Debut Studio Album Oxanna  1978 That Year Which Became Her First Chart-Topping Album In Italy. After Numerous Participations In Sanremo During The 1980s Oxa Competed Again In The Sanremo Music Festival 1989 Performing "Ti Lascerò" As A Duet With Fausto Leali. The Duo Won The Competition And Thus Were Chosen As The Italian Representatives in The Eurovision Song Contest 1989 in Lausanne Competing With The Song "Avrei Voluto" They Placed Ninth In The Finals. Oxa Went On To Win Sanremo Once More Winning The Sanremo Music Festival 1999 as A Soloist With The Song "Senza Pietà". In Total Oxa Has Competed In Sanremo Fourteen Times Across Five Decades And Additionally Has Hosted The Competition In 1994. In Her 40-Year Long Career Oxa Has Released Seventeen Studio Albums Of Which Two Of Them Have Charted At Number-One On The FIMI Albums Chart. Outside Of Singing Oxa Cohosted Fantastico for Two Years Was A Judge On Amici Di Maria De Filippi And Competed In The Italian Version of Dancing With The Stars. As An Actress She Has Appeared In Stryx  1978 And The Film Maschio Femmina Fiore Frutto  1979 .
